Former French colonies Compared by Labor > Economic activity > Women aged 50-54

DEFINITION: Economically active population ("usually active" or "currently active" (currently active is also known as "the labour force")) comprises all persons of either sex above a specified age who furnish the supply of labour for the production of economic goods.

CONTENTS

# COUNTRY AMOUNT DATE GRAPH
1 Mozambique 90.08% 2010
2 Cambodia 89.11% 2010
3 Burkina Faso 83.21% 2010
4 Central African Republic 80.65% 2010
5 Madagascar 78.58% 2010
6 Guinea 76.91% 2010
7 Mali 76.24% 2010
8 Chad 72.97% 2010
9 Vietnam 71.68% 2010
10 Laos 70.72% 2010
11 Gabon 70.48% 2010
12 Benin 69.68% 2010
13 Mauritania 69.17% 2010
14 Senegal 68.99% 2010
15 Niger 65.67% 2010
16 Haiti 65.35% 2010
17 Cameroon 61.01% 2010
18 Togo 60.14% 2010
19 Cote d'Ivoire 49.42% 2010
20 Morocco 39.65% 2010
21 Syria 28.49% 2010
22 Tunisia 27.4% 2010
23 Algeria 25.16% 2010
24 Lebanon 18.43% 2010
